[quote=Anonymous]SWS You could try Tyler Spanish since you have space if you would want Spanish Immersion since things are still in a little uncertainty with the switch to Spanish only Cap Hill Montessori Maaaybe Two Rivers 4th if it works logistically Maaaaybe Mundo Verde Pif you would want Spanish immersion Seaton (?) Thompson (?) Amidon-Bowen last unless you don’t want to have the possibility of any other school — you can will almost definitely get in there so if you rank it first then there’s no use in ranking other schools You could put the AT SW schools under A-B in case things go really crazy You could think about School Without Walls at Frances-Stevens if you don’t mind a swing space for a year and then West End for a future location. It should be easier to get into next year due to the swing space. I would put that toward the top again depending on logistics. I wouldn’t go to Miner or an AppleTree over your own In Bounds school.
